BRC certificate

BRC stands for British Retail Consortium. The BRC standard describes the hygiene and food safety requirements for food processing companies that supply directly to the retail sector. It is a common standard for the whole sector aimed at the hygienic production of packaging materials for the food sector.

FSC® certificate

FSC stands for Forest Stewardship Council®.
Sustainable forest management offers numerous advantages for people and society.
For the production of its labels, Codipack complies with this strict standard and has its own FSC Chain of Custody certification.
